As the Brazilian Championship progresses toward the end of the season, São Paulo faces a significant challenge against Bahia without any forwards available. This match, part of the 30th round, is scheduled for Saturday, October 25, at 9:30 PM, at the MorumBis Stadium.

São Paulo’s Tough Situation

Head coach Hernán Crespo is currently dealing with an attack crisis. Following the injuries of forwards Calleri, Ryan Francisco, and André Silva, the situation worsened with Dinenno undergoing knee surgery. He will not be an option for the match, leaving the team without any center forward.

  • Injured Players:
    • Calleri
    • Ryan Francisco
    • André Silva
    • Dinenno

Since the absence of André Silva, São Paulo has struggled offensively, recording only two victories and eight losses in their last ten matches, scoring just five goals. Key contributors to the scoring tally include:

  • Dinenno: 1 goal
  • Tapia: 2 goals
  • Luciano: 2 goals

Defensive Adjustments

Defensively, the team will also miss Ferraresi due to suspension. Maik is expected to start in place of Cédric, who is injured. Despite these challenges, the club is hopeful about maintaining a competitive edge.

Upcoming Venue Changes

This match marks one of the final home games for São Paulo at the MorumBis in 2025, as events planned for the stadium will force the team to alternate its home ground. Future matches may be played at Vila Belmiro, including fixtures against Juventude and Internacional.

Bahia’s Current Form

In contrast, Bahia arrives with momentum, boasting two recent victories. They are currently positioned fifth in the league, with 47 points, nine points ahead of São Paulo. Despite a loss to Vitória, they recently achieved impressive wins against Grêmio and Internacional.
